· Silverdale, Kitsap, Washington
5 acres hosted by Nicole B.
1 RV/tent site
5 grassy acres less than 2 miles from downtown. We back up to several miles of HOA walking trails with 3 different playground structures for our guests to use. Must be able to walk up a small 10ft hill to access trails. New listing…. Will add more photos and details in a bit. Please reach out with any questions. A lovely place to relax after enjoying the city events and amenities. Water and power available. No septic dumping.Our RV spot offers the perfect blend of convenience and tranquility. Less than 2 miles from town, you'll enjoy the ease of access to local amenities while being surrounded by the beauty of lush green pastures. The spot is at the back of our property on the driveway, separated from the main house by a detached garage for privacy. If you’re using a tent you’re welcome to set up anywhere on the grass. There is a picnic table, extension cord, and water hose next to the spot for your use. Nice and safe place to park. An ideal retreat for those seeking a peaceful escape without being far from the action. Only 1.5 miles to Grocery Outlet, Silverdale Library and YMCA. To access the walking trails, you enter the park behind the RV garage. There is a gap in the fence and you walk over about 10-15ft of landscaping to enter the trails/playground. If you’d like to purchase a YMCA guest pass for a hot shower, sauna, swim or a workout, we can arrange to check you in there as our guest ($20 to YMCA).

Great spot close to town
Wonderful place to spend time in Silverdale to be near family. It was exactly what we needed, and Nicole was as gracious a host as they come. This is a great place if you want to be near Silverdale/Bremerton/Poulsbo! If you’re looking for something remote and wild, this isn’t the place for you, and I think Nicole’s description of her place is spot-on. Keep in mind that the land isn’t fully fenced, and our dogs ran out into the road twice (scaring us to death!!) before we got wise to their antics. One of the things I love about Hipcamp is the ability to read the reviews to see if the spot suits my needs. So here’s my take on the kind of stay you’ll get at Nicole’s: nice, level gravel spot with a huge shade tree backing up to a nature preserve. It is a lovely property off a busy road, so if you’re sensitive to road noise be aware of that. Didn’t bother us at all. Water and electricity were solid, and you’ll want to make sure you have a plan for emptying your waste tanks if you’re there for over a week, since there’s no porta potty. We use StarLink for internet access since we work remotely on our trips, and had excellent signal the whole time. Verizon cell signal was pretty terrible for us. The huge grassy field is great if you have dogs that will not run out into the road! Thank you Nicole and family for your hospitality :)
